Three Ring Ranch – Kailua Kona, HI

September 28th, 2008 · No Comments

The Three Ring Ranch is a private animal sanctuary located in Kailua-Kona on the Big Island of Hawai’i. The Three Ring Ranch was founded in 1998 by Ann Goody to house and care for exotic animals. The Three Ring Ranch is not open to the general public, but instead offers teaching programs for school children, [...]

Hawaiian Naming Traditions

September 17th, 2008 · No Comments

Traditional Hawaiians created new names for each child. The names were carefully crafted to contain great meaning and thought. Names were of great importance to Hawaiians. A new child received it’s name from a parent, grandparent, or other close relative, and the given name was thought to influence the child’s mana and spiritual development. Children [...]
